
Toro 7-32 Tractor
The Toro 7-32 tractor, produced in 1971 – 1975 in United States, is a compact and reliable machine. It features a 14 HP 7HP Briggs & Stratton 275cc 1-CYL gasoline engine, a 0.75 GAL fuel tank, and a maximum speed of 10-16 MPH. The original price in 1971 – 1975 was $800.
